James Roman wrote on Sun, 08 Feb 2009 22:13:50 -0500: I'm getting nothing in the windows event log at all. Just a gap from the time it dies until the time the DomU is destroyed and restarted. Then it's likely *not* a bluescreen, but rather something in Xen. Unless the Windows system is instructed to not crash dump, not even mini-dump or has no or almost no pagefile configured.
